When a company performs a particular … WebJul 1, 2024 · When assigning weight, make sure the sum of all weights equals 1.0. The third step is to rate your company and its competitors from 1 to 4 in each critical success factor. Rate: 1 - Major weakness 2 - Minor weakness 3 - Minor strength 4 - Major strength The final step is to calculate the score. how to make an ipad https://easykdesigns.com

WebOct 7, 2014 · Assessing Organization’s Competitive Strength 1. List industry key success factors and other relevant measures of competitive strength 2. Rate firm and key rivals on each factor using rating scale of 1 - 10 (1 = weak; 10 = strong) 3. Decide whether to use a weighted or unweighted rating system 4.
